4. Digital printable licence
4.1 Home licence
Every printable pack bought or unlocked by an individual comes with a perpetual, non-exclusive, non-transferable licence to print and use the files with the children in your own household, including for home education. You may print as many copies as your family needs and keep the files after a subscription ends.
4.2 Single-classroom licence
Teachers and childminders receive a single-classroom licence: print and use the files with the pupils you personally teach in one classroom or group, in one academic year and the years that follow, and display them on a classroom screen. This licence covers one educator. Sharing files with colleagues, uploading them to a shared drive that reaches other classes, or posting them on a school intranet requires a site licence.
4.3 Restrictions
You may not resell, sublicence, rent, bundle or give away the files; upload them to a file-sharing service, marketplace, learning-object repository or public website; remove copyright notices; sell printed copies or laminated sets; or use the artwork in a commercial product, course, print run or advertisement. 5. School and district site licences
Site licences extend the classroom licence across an institution and add administrative seats, purchase order billing and a named account contact.
| Tier | Covers | Educator seats | Included support |
|---|---|---|---|
| Classroom | One educator, one group | 1 | Email support |
| Grade Team | Up to four educators in one school | 4 | Email support, shared lesson planner |
| Whole School | All educators at one physical site | Unlimited on site | Email and telephone support, onboarding session |
| District | Named schools within one district | Unlimited at named sites | Named account contact, annual training, invoicing |
Site licences run for twelve months from the start date, cover the sites named on the order, and do not transfer between districts. Educators who leave the institution lose access; the licence stays with the school. Quotes, W-9 forms and vendor onboarding paperwork are handled by [email protected].

17. Dispute resolution and arbitration
Please contact us first at [email protected]. Most disputes are resolved in a few messages. If we cannot resolve a dispute informally within sixty days, you and we agree that the dispute will be settled by binding individual arbitration administered by a recognised arbitration provider under its consumer rules, seated in Multnomah County, Oregon, or conducted by telephone or video where you prefer. The arbitrator decides claims individually; class, collective and representative proceedings are waived, and you and we each waive a jury trial for arbitrable claims.
Two carve-outs apply. First, either party may bring a claim in small-claims court if it qualifies there and proceeds individually. Second, either party may seek injunctive relief in court to protect intellectual property or to stop unauthorised access to the service. You may reject this arbitration agreement by emailing [email protected] with the subject line “Arbitration Opt-Out” within thirty days of first accepting these terms; opting out does not affect any other part of this agreement.
